We sailed on the Getaway (which is almost identical) in 15116 and we thought it was a great cabin. No noise whatsoever, separate entrance on 15 so you don't have to walk through the lounge, etc.

 

I think the one disadvantage that we found is that when we self-disembarked on the final day, we had to carry all of our luggage up to 16 via the Haven stairs. It took some coordination but that was the only bad thing about a great trip, IMO.

 

With that said... we're doing the Eastern Caribbean on the Breakaway this November. We wanted to stay on the Starboard side since the starboard side of the ship will be facing south until it turns around and to come back to Miami (facing Cuba, DR, etc. most of the trip). Since there aren't any Haven rooms on 15 on the starboard side, we booked a forward starboard cabin on 16... far enough forward that we would be under the Haven sundeck rather than Vibe.
